Product images are the most important visual element on a Shopify store. Customers cannot touch or try your product — your photos are the only way to communicate its appearance, quality, and value. Using the correct image dimensions and file sizes ensures your products look sharp in every view, load fast on mobile, and rank well in search results.
Shopify Product Image Dimensions 2026
- Recommended upload size: 2048×2048 px (square). This is the standard for most Shopify themes and supports the built-in zoom feature
- Minimum recommended: 800×800 px. Below this, zoom quality degrades visibly
- Maximum accepted: 4472×4472 px, 20 MB — but you should never upload anything close to these limits
- Aspect ratio: 1:1 (square) is strongly recommended for consistent product grid appearance. Shopify themes crop thumbnails to match the grid ratio, so off-square images may be cropped unexpectedly
- Non-square products: tall products (clothing, bottles) work well at 2:3 (portrait). Wide products (furniture, artwork) work at 4:3. Pick one aspect ratio and use it consistently across all products
Recommended File Sizes for Shopify Product Images
- Main product image: 200–500 KB. This is the primary image that loads when a customer opens the product page — it directly affects LCP (Largest Contentful Paint) and Google PageSpeed score
- Additional product photos: 200–400 KB each. Multiple large images compound the total page weight quickly
- Collection page banner: under 400 KB, typically 1200×800 px or wider
- Hero/header banner: under 600 KB at 1920×1080 px
- Logo: under 100 KB, PNG format for transparency, or SVG
Best Image Format for Shopify Products
- JPEG: the best format for product photos. JPEG at quality 80–85 produces excellent results at 200–500 KB for a 2048 px image. Use for all photographic product shots
- WebP: Shopify fully supports WebP. It's 25–35% smaller than JPEG at the same perceived quality. Upload WebP if you want the fastest possible load times
- PNG: use only for logos, icons, and images with transparency. Never use PNG for product photos — PNG files are 3–5× larger than JPEG for photographic content
- HEIC: Shopify accepts HEIC but converts it to JPEG automatically. You have no control over the output quality, so it's better to convert and compress yourself first using Image Converter
Shopify Thumbnail Sizes
Shopify automatically generates multiple thumbnail sizes from your uploaded product images. These are served at specific sizes depending on where they appear:
- Cart: 100×100 px
- Collection grid: 480×480 px (default Debut/Dawn theme)
- Featured product section: up to 1024×1024 px
- Product page zoom: the original upload size
Because Shopify generates these automatically, your job is to upload the highest quality version at the recommended 2048×2048 px — compressed to under 500 KB. Shopify scales down for thumbnails, but uses your original for zoom, so quality must be preserved in your upload.
How to Prepare Shopify Product Images Step by Step
- Resize to 2048×2048 px: use Image Resizer to scale and crop your product photos to 2048×2048 px. Center the product in the frame with some white-space margin around the edges
- Remove background if needed: white or clean backgrounds are standard for most product photos. Use background removal to clean up shots taken against non-white backgrounds
- Compress to under 500 KB: use Image Compressor with JPEG quality 80–85. Check that product edges, textures, and text on packaging remain sharp
- Convert to WebP for maximum savings: use Image Converter to convert your JPEG product photos to WebP for an additional 25–35% reduction before uploading to Shopify
- Name files descriptively: rename files before uploading.
blue-linen-dress-front.jpgis much better thanIMG_4521.jpgfor both Shopify SEO and Google Image Search indexing - Add alt text in Shopify: after uploading, go to the product in Shopify Admin, click the image, and add descriptive alt text. Include the product name, color, and material
Impact on Shopify PageSpeed Score
- Unoptimized Shopify stores with large product images typically score 40–60 on Google PageSpeed Insights (mobile)
- After compressing all product images to under 500 KB: typical score improvement to 70–85
- A 1-second improvement in load time increases conversion rate by approximately 2–5% on e-commerce stores
- Shopify's built-in CDN caches your images globally, but it serves the file size you upload — the CDN cannot fix an oversized image
Common Shopify Product Image Mistakes
- Uploading camera RAW exports: a 24 MP photo is 6–15 MB. Always resize and compress before uploading
- Using PNG for product photos: PNG product images can be 3–5× larger than the JPEG equivalent with no visible quality difference for shoppers
- Inconsistent aspect ratios: mixing portrait and landscape photos in the same product grid looks unprofessional and causes layout issues in collection pages
- No alt text: missing alt text means Google cannot index your product images for relevant searches, reducing organic traffic
Properly sized product images are one of the highest-ROI investments for a Shopify store. Use Image Resizer for dimensions, Image Compressor for file size, and Image Converter to switch to WebP for the best results.